Suspect behind bars following fatal shooting of TikTok star Girlalala

Suspect in TikTok star's murder behind bars

F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la. — An investigation remains ongoing after social media influencer with a large following was killed.

Authorities say 21-year-old Maurice Harrison, aka Girlalala, was shot and killed on Friday inside a car by her boyfriend, 25-year-old Shanoyd Whyte Jr., during an argument.

It happened Friday shortly before 7 p.m. in the area of the 3300 block of Northwest 37th Street in Lauderdale Lakes.

Investigators said Whyte and Harrison had been in a relationship for several years.

Harrison had hundreds of thousands of followers on TikTok. Her family was too upset to do an interview, but told Local 10 News:

“As a family we appreciate every prayer, kind thought, and gesture during our time of bereavement. Now, we are just praying that justice is served to the fullest degree.”

It’s a family that has had to deal with gun violence before.

Just over a years ago, Harrison’s brother was also fatally shot.
